Make A Craftstick Sled Ornament

The kids will love to make these delightful little craftstick sled ornaments for the tree or decorations for packages. This is a good craft project to make for fund raising efforts too.
Supplies
6 Jumbo Craftsticks
2 Regular Craftsticks
Brown Paint
Small Foam Paintbrush
Holiday Ribbon
Cord
Holiday Trim
Tacky Glue or Hot Glue
Newspaper
Paper Plate
Instructions
Put newspaper down to protect your work surface.
Using the picture as a reference, glue five craftsticks together. About 1/4 way down the Jumbo sticks glue one regular craftstick horizontally as the steering mechanism.
Cut the ends off of the other regular craftstick and glue horizontally approximately 1/4 up from the end of the Jumbo sticks.
Cut the last Jumbo stick in half lengthwise and glue to the underside of the craftstick sled to form the runners. Let dry.
Put small quantity of brown paint in the paper plate and paint your sled.
Make a pretty little bow and glue it with some holiday trim to the sled.
Form a loop with the cord and glue to the underside of the sled to hang on the tree.
